绞股蓝总皂苷对非酒精性脂肪肝大鼠氧化应激及肝细胞凋亡的影响 被引量:19

Effect of gynostemma pentaphyllum on oxidative stress and liver cell apoptosis of nonalcoholic fatty liver disease rats

摘要 目的观察绞股蓝总皂苷对非酒精性脂肪肝大鼠氧化应激及肝细胞凋亡的影响。方法将30只建模成功的非酒精性脂肪肝大鼠随机分为模型组与实验组,各15只;另随机选取15只SD大鼠正常饲养并作为对照组,实验组大鼠灌胃300 mg·kg^-1绞股蓝总皂苷,模型组及对照组大鼠灌胃等量生理盐水,各组均连续干预12周。以全自动生化分析仪检测大鼠肝功能指标和血脂水平;以黄嘌呤氧化酶法检测超氧化物歧化酶(SOD)含量,以硫代巴比妥比色法检测丙二醛(MDA)含量;以苏木精-伊红(HE)染色检测大鼠肝组织病理学形态;以TUNEL法检测大鼠肝细胞凋亡情况。结果对照组、模型组及实验组大鼠血清三酰甘油(TG)含量分别(1.41±0.42),(3.21±0.67),(2.12±0.38)mmol·L^-1;胆固醇(TC)含量分别为(1.13±0.39),(2.84±0.56),(1.46±0.42)mmol·L^-1;高密度脂蛋白胆固醇(HDL-C)含量分别为(0.31±0.09),(2.03±1.01),(0.55±0.04)mmol·L^-1;低密度脂蛋白胆固醇(LDL-C)含量分别为(0.91±0.10),(0.22±0.03),(0.65±0.04)mmol·L^-1;血清丙二醛(MDA)含量分别为(10.03±2.14),(18.41±2.26),(13.25±1.94)nmol·mL^-1;血清超氧化物歧化酶(SOD)含量分别为(362.73±24.55),(251.06±20.31),(276.81±17.99)U·mL^-1;肝指数分别为(2.09±0.46)%,(3.56±0.67)%,(2.61±0.55)%;凋亡指数分别为(2.01±0.43)%,(31.25±1.97)%,(8.12±0.94)%;与对照组比较,模型组血清GOT、GPT、MDA含量及肝指数、肝细胞凋亡指数升高,而实验组较模型组降低;模型组大鼠血清SOD含量较对照组降低,而实验组较模型组升高,且以上指标各组间差异均有统计学意义(均P<0.05)。结论绞股蓝总皂苷可有效抑制非酒精性脂肪肝大鼠氧化应激反应及肝细胞凋亡,恢复其肝功能。 Objective To explore the effect of gynostemma pentaphyllum on oxidative stress and liver cell apoptosis of nonalcoholic fatty liver disease rats.Methods Thirty nonalcoholic fatty liver disease rats after modeling successfully were randomly divided into model group and test group,with 15 rats in each group;another 15 SD rats with normal breeding were selected as control group.Rats in test group were gavage with 300 mg·kg^-1 gynostemma pentaphyllum,rats in model group and control group were gavage with the same amount of normal saline,each group was intervented for 12 weeks.The liver function,blood lipid indexes of rats were detected by automatic biochemical analyzer;superoxide dismutase(SOD)contents were detected by xanthine oxidase method,malondialdehyde(MDA)contents were detected by glucosinolates barbitone colorimetry method;the rat liver tissue pathological damage was detected by hematoxylin and eosin(HE)staining;the liver cell apoptosis were detected by Terminal deoxynucleotidyl transferase d UTP nick-end labeling(TUNEL).Results Serum triglyceride(TG)in control group,model group and test group were(1.41±0.42),(3.21±0.67),(2.12±0.38)mmol·L^-1 respectively;total cholesterol(TC)were(1.13±0.39),(2.84±0.56),(1.46±0.42)mmol·L^-1 respectively;high density lipoprotein cholesterol(HDL-C)were(0.31±0.09),(2.03±1.01),(0.55±0.04)mmol·L^-1 respectively;low density lipoprotein cholesterol(LDL-C)were(0.91±0.10),(0.22±0.03),(0.65±0.04)mmol·L^-1;serum malondialdehyde(MDA)were(10.03±2.14),(18.41±2.26),(13.25±1.94)nmol·m L^-1;serum superoxide dismutase(SOD)were(362.73±24.55),(251.06±20.31),(276.81±17.99)U·m L^-1;liver indexes were(2.09±0.46)%,(3.56±0.67)%,(2.61±0.55)%;liver cell apoptosis indexes were(2.01±0.43)%,(31.25±1.97)%,(8.12±0.94)%.Compared with control group,serum GOT,GPT,MDA contents and liver index,liver cell apoptosis were increased in model group,while test group were lower than model group;serum SOD content in model group was lower than that of control group,while test group was higher than that of model group,and the above indexes in each group had significant difference(all P<0.05).Conclusion Gynostemma pentaphyllum can inhibit the oxidative stress reaction and liver cell apoptosis of nonalcoholic fatty liver disease rats effectively,restore its function of liver.
